Hello,
this PR adds a new option called
is_mobile_sdkto the contructor ofLinkedIn::API.When turned on, this allows to contact LinkedIn with the tokens obtained through the Mobile SDK.
Basically, the usual approach to provide credentials (
oauth2_access_token) does not work with these tokens, and you have to provide an "Authorization" header (+ a set of additional headers) to authenticate with the service.We have this code running in Production with no issue.
